Just what is the Goethe-Zertifikat B2?
The Goethe-Zertifikat B2 is the 4th level qualification in the six-level scale of proficiency defined by the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R). This framework, internationally acknowledged, sets the requirement for explaining language ability. At the B2 level, a language learner is considered to have reached Vantage level, representing an ability to comprehend the main points of complex texts on both concrete and abstract topics, consisting of technical conversations in their field of specialization. They can also communicate with a degree of fluency and spontaneity that makes regular interaction with native speakers rather possible without stress for either party. Additionally, B2 level speakers can produce clear, in-depth text on a large range of topics and discuss a viewpoint on a topical problem giving the benefits and drawbacks of numerous choices.
In essence, the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 licenses that you possess a strong intermediate to upper-intermediate level of German, allowing you to browse a vast array of scenarios in German-speaking environments effectively. It's a testament to your ability to use the language not simply in easy, daily scenarios, however likewise in more complex and nuanced contexts.
Deconstructing the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 Exam:
The Goethe-Zertifikat B2 exam is designed to assess your German language proficiency throughout 4 crucial skill areas, mirroring real-life language use: Reading, Writing, Listening, and Speaking. Each module is independently assessed, making sure a holistic assessment of your language competencies. Let's break down each section:
Reading (Lesen): This module assesses your capability to understand different types of written German. You will come across texts such as short articles, reports, commentaries, and ads. The jobs normally include:
- Global Understanding: Identifying the essence or overall topic of a text.
- Comprehensive Understanding: Comprehending specific info, opinions, and arguments within a text.
- Selective Understanding: Locating particular details required to respond to a concern.
- Lexical and Grammatical Understanding: Understanding vocabulary and grammatical structures in context.
This section generally makes up multiple-choice questions, matching tasks, and gap-fill workouts and lasts approximately 65 minutes.
Composing (Schreiben): This module assesses your ability to produce clear, coherent, and efficient written German. You will be asked to complete two tasks:
- Task 1: Writing a formal or semi-formal letter or e-mail based upon an offered timely. This could include revealing viewpoints, making demands, or reporting on events.
- Task 2: Writing a longer piece of text, such as an essay, commentary, or report, on an offered subject. This requires you to present arguments, express viewpoints, and structure your thoughts rationally.
The writing module is created to assess your grammar, vocabulary, coherence, and ability to deal with the timely successfully and lasts around 75 minutes.
Listening (Hören): This area assesses your ability to comprehend spoken German in numerous contexts. You will listen to various audio recordings, such as conversations, interviews, statements, and radio broadcasts. Tasks might consist of:
- Global Understanding: Identifying the main topic of a recording.
- In-depth Understanding: Answering specific concerns about details provided in the audio.
- Selective Understanding: Extracting specific information from the recording.
The listening module utilizes multiple-choice concerns, true/false statements, and gap-fill exercises and lasts around 40 minutes.
Speaking (Sprechen): This module examines your ability to communicate successfully in spoken German in various interactive situations. It is generally carried out as a paired or private exam and is divided into 3 parts:
- Part 1: Getting to know each other (Kontakte knüpfen): A brief introductory discussion with the examiner or partner, including exchanging individual information and participating in table talk.
- Part 2: Presentation (Präsentation): You will be asked to present a short presentation on a given subject, expressing your opinion and elaborating on your perspective.
- Part 3: Discussion (Diskussion): You will engage in a conversation with the inspector or your partner about a given topic, revealing opinions, agreeing or disagreeing, and proposing solutions.
The speaking module is developed to examine your fluency, pronunciation, vocabulary, grammar, and interactive interaction skills and lasts approximately 15 minutes (for a paired exam, it's about 20 minutes).

Preparing for Success: Strategies and Resources
Reliable preparation is vital for success in the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 exam. A well-structured approach, integrated with making use of appropriate resources, can substantially boost your possibilities of achieving your preferred score. Here are some suggested techniques and resources:
- Goethe-Institut Preparation Courses: The Goethe-Institut itself uses specialized preparation courses designed specifically for the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 exam. These courses are taught by experienced instructors familiar with the exam format and material. They provide targeted practice in all four skills, use important feedback, and acquaint you with the exam environment. Registering in a Goethe-Institut course is frequently thought about the most direct and efficient method to prepare.
- Books and Workbooks: Numerous books and workbooks are particularly designed for B2 level German students and for getting ready for the Goethe-Zertifikat B2. Look for products that focus on exam-style tasks and offer sufficient practice in reading, writing, listening, and speaking. These resources frequently consist of model answers, audio recordings, and practice tests.
- Online Practice Materials: The goethe institut zertifikat-Institut site and other online platforms use a wealth of complimentary and paid practice materials for the B2 exam. These consist of sample documents, interactive workouts, vocabulary builders, and grammar resources. Utilizing online resources can supplement your textbook studies and supply flexibility in your preparation schedule.
- Language Exchange Partners and Tutors: Engaging in discussions with native German speakers is invaluable for improving your speaking and listening skills. Consider finding a language exchange partner or employing a German tutor for personalized feedback and practice. Online platforms and language exchange sites can help you link with German speakers worldwide.
- Immersion in German Media: Immerse yourself in the German language by frequently consuming German media. Enjoy German films and TV programs (with or without subtitles, depending upon your level), listen to German podcasts and radio stations, and read German papers, publications, and online short articles. This exposure will improve your listening comprehension, expand your vocabulary, and acquaint you with the natural rhythm and flow of the language.
- Practice Past Papers: Practicing with past Goethe-Zertifikat B2 exam documents is essential to acquaint yourself with the exam format, task types, and time restraints. Analyze your efficiency in practice tests to determine your strengths and weak points and focus your preparation accordingly.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s) about the Goethe-Zertifikat B2
Q: What level is the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 in the CEFR?A: The Goethe-Zertifikat B2 corresponds to the B2 level (Vantage level) in the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R).
Q: Is the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 recognized internationally?A: Yes, the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 is globally recognized by employers, educational organizations, and government firms worldwide as evidence of intermediate to upper-intermediate German language skills.
Q: How long is the goethe zertifikat überprüfen-Zertifikat B2 legitimate?A: The Goethe-Zertifikat B2, like other Goethe-Institut language certificates, does not have an expiration date. It stays a permanent record of your language efficiency.
Q: How do I sign up for the Goethe-Zertifikat b2 deutsch zertifikat kaufen exam?A: You can sign up for the exam at a licensed Goethe-Institut exam center. Discover a center near you on the Goethe-Institut site and inspect their registration treatments and deadlines.
Q: What occurs if I stop working a module in the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 exam?A: To pass the Goethe-Zertifikat B2, you require to pass all 4 modules (Reading, Writing, Listening, and Speaking). If you stop working several modules, you normally require to retake just the stopped working modules, not the entire exam. Check the particular regulations of your exam center.
Q: Are there any prerequisites for taking the B2 exam?A: There are no official prerequisites for taking the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 exam. However, it is suggested to have reached a solid B1 level of German before attempting the B2 exam. The Goethe-Institut advises roughly 600-750 hours of German lessons prior to taking the B2 exam, but this is simply a guideline.
Q: How much does the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 exam cost?A: The exam charge differs depending on the exam center and area. Check the website of your selected Goethe-Institut exam center for the present fee.
Q: How long does it require to get the outcomes of the Goethe-Zertifikat B2 exam?A: The time it takes to get your results can differ, but it is generally around 4-6 weeks after the exam date. Examine with your exam center for specific information regarding result release dates.
Q: Can I prepare for the B2 exam on my own?A: Yes, it is possible to get ready for the B2 exam individually utilizing books, online resources, and practice products. However, enrolling in a Goethe-Institut preparation course or working with a tutor can provide structured assistance and important feedback, potentially boosting your preparation and chances of success.
